Latest Patents
One of Hayashi's latest inventions is a multiple-purpose instantaneous gas water heater. This innovative device features a combination of a larger combustion capacity type first burner and a smaller combustion capacity type second burner. Each burner can be controlled using a proportional combustion control method and/or an intermittent combustion control method. The integration of these functions within a microcomputer system allows for selective use of each burner or both together. This flexibility enables users to select water from a wide range of hot water temperatures or to set a specific target temperature.
